Tree Service in Allentown, PA
Tree service encompasses a range of professional activities focused on the health, safety, and appearance of trees on residential properties. Common projects include pruning to improve structure and remove dead or hazardous branches, tree removal for safety or space management, and stump grinding to eliminate leftover wood after trees are taken down. Property owners often seek these services to maintain the aesthetic appeal of their yard, prevent potential damage from falling limbs, or address issues caused by disease or decay.
Before requesting tree services, homeowners should consider the size and location of the trees, as well as any nearby structures or utilities. Understanding the scope of the project helps ensure the work aligns with safety standards and local regulations. Additionally, clarifying whether the work involves pruning, removal, or stump grinding can help property owners communicate their needs effectively and make informed decisions about the care and management of their trees.

Common Tree Service Jobs
Tree pruning - shaping and trimming trees to promote healthy growth and maintain appearance.
Tree removal - safely taking down damaged or overgrown trees that pose safety risks.
Stump grinding - grinding down tree stumps to clear space and prevent pests.
Emergency tree services - addressing storm damage or fallen trees promptly and safely.
Tree health assessments - evaluating trees for disease, pests, or structural issues.
Planting and transplanting - installing new trees or relocating existing ones for landscape enhancement.
Tree Service Questions
What tree services are commonly requested by homeowners? Common requests include tree trimming, pruning, removal, and stump grinding to maintain health and safety.
How do I know if a tree needs to be removed? Signs include dead or diseased branches, structural instability, or if the tree poses a risk to structures or people.
What are the benefits of regular tree maintenance? Regular maintenance helps improve tree health, enhances property appearance, and reduces the risk of storm damage.
What should property owners consider before tree removal? Consider the tree's location, size, and potential impact on surrounding structures or utilities before removal.
